## Local Setup: Clock Skew on Build Agents

The Tallgrain build agents require clocks within 2 seconds of each other; artifact signing fails otherwise. Run `agentctl timesync` after provisioning and verify with `agentctl skew-report`. Skew measurements are recorded centrally so flaky agents can be identified. The reporter writes to the metrics database via the connection string below.

database URL for hawip-kagap: redis://rusok_svc:bMCaqek7MRWIOJ@db-8501.zarqeltech.corp:5432/sileth

Heads up: the Larkspool telemetry pipeline started failing after we switched payload compression from gzip to zstd on the Quillbranch runners. Looks like the decoder sidecar still expects the old magic bytes, so ingest silently drops batches. Revert the compressor flag or bump the sidecar image. The failing run is pinned under the token below.

session token of kagup-hahaf = htk3_2b8

Management Meeting Minutes — Transition to Annual Billing

Attendees reviewed the proposal to move all Lanterra Suite contracts to annual billing. Discussion covered customer pushback risk, cash-flow benefits, and a grandfathering window for existing monthly accounts. Sales leads must present the revised terms consistently and log objections in the tracker. Rollout is staged over two quarters, starting with renewals. The underlying commercial reasoning is recorded below.

internal memo for tagef-hadup: Gross margin on Ulaath came in at 15 percent against a plan of 5 percent. Only 7 of the 120 pilot accounts renewed Ulaath, so a churn review is set for October 15.